COLLEGE BASKETBALL: Stamper, Englert lead Bears past Midway

The University of Pikeville women’s basketball Bears went on the road to Midway for a non-conference game on Monday night.

Sophomore Morgan Stamper fired in 33 points, including seven in the closing seconds, and grabbed 22 rebounds as UPIKE slipped past the Eagles, 87-79. Mary Englert followed with 24 points and nine boards as the Bears moved to 2-0.

The Bears will next host Campbellsville on Thursday night at the Appalachian Wireless Arena. Game time is 6 pm.
